If you want to waste as little time as possible traveling to and from Riga's attractions, it's difficult to get much closer than the Doma Hostel.
It is right next door to the city's famous Doma Cathedral, and just a few minutes walk from various bars and restaurants offering a real taste of Latvia.
But don't let the old-worlde atmosphere fool you - as far as hostel's go, these guys are right up there with any comparable establishment in terms of making guests feel comfortable and welcome. There are free maps and guides available, and staff keep a noticeboard updated with the latest local events. There is free internet, either via the hostel's computer or your laptop through wi-fi, and there is no extra charge for towels or bed linen. Doma even has a small kitchen where you can prepare your own meals if your budget will not stretch to dining out every day.
Add to this list a 24-hour reception service with no curfew, satellite TV, free tea and coffee and luggage storage... and it's difficult to think of a reason just why not. |
